Tolkien's 113th Birthday

Today would be J. R. R. Tolkien's 113th birthday. The really big occasion will have been two years ago when Tolkien-ites celebrated the author's eleventy-first (the age Bilbo was at the opening of The Hobbit)... "a rather curious number and a very respectable age for a hobbit."
